The Puranas represent a vast ocean of Indian mythology, offering a kaleidoscope of divine interventions, moral dilemmas, and cosmic cycles. Satyarth Nayak’s "Mahagatha: 100 Tales from the Puranas" serves as a vital bridge for the modern reader, distilling the overwhelming complexity of the eighteen Maha Puranas into a cohesive and chronological narrative. The Essence of Mahagatha
Mahagatha, which translates to "Great Tales," is a collection of 100 stories carefully selected from the Puranas. These tales showcase the richness and diversity of Hindu mythology, featuring a wide range of characters, from gods and goddesses to demons and mortals. The stories are engaging, thought-provoking, and often humorous, making them accessible to readers of all ages and backgrounds.

Mahagatha: 100 Tales from the Puranas by Satyarth Nayak is a highly acclaimed collection that chronologically maps the vast landscape of Hindu mythology. Rather than presenting isolated legends, the book connects 100 handpicked stories from the ancient Puranas to reveal a cosmic pattern of cause and effect.
